Fireplace Inspection Service in Charlotte, NC
Fireplace inspection services involve a thorough assessment of the fireplace, chimney, and venting systems to ensure they are functioning properly and safely. These inspections typically cover checking for creosote buildup, structural integrity, blockages, and signs of wear or damage that could affect performance or safety. Homeowners often request inspections before the start of the heating season, after a chimney fire, or when purchasing a new property to confirm that the fireplace is in good condition and ready for use.
Property owners should consider what specific concerns they have about their fireplace, such as draft issues, smoke problems, or visible damage. It’s also helpful to understand the age of the fireplace and any recent repairs or modifications. Clarifying these details can help determine the scope of the inspection needed and ensure that potential hazards are identified and addressed before use.

Common Fireplace Inspection Service Jobs
Chimney and Fireplace Inspections - thorough assessments to ensure safe and efficient fireplace operation.
Fireplace Flue and Vent Checks - inspections to identify blockages, creosote buildup, or damage.
Structural Fireplace Inspections - evaluations of masonry, firebox, and hearth integrity.
Gas Fireplace Inspections - safety checks for gas lines, connections, and venting systems.
Chimney Cap and Crown Inspections - assessments to prevent water intrusion and animal entry.
Pre-Season Fireplace Inspections - routine checks before use to ensure proper functioning and safety.
Fireplace Inspection Service Questions
What is checked during a fireplace inspection? The inspection typically includes examining the chimney, flue, and firebox for damage, blockages, and safety issues.
How often should a fireplace be inspected? It is recommended to have a fireplace inspected annually to ensure safe operation and identify potential problems.
What signs indicate a fireplace needs an inspection? Signs include smoke in the home, unusual odors, or visible damage to the chimney or firebox.
Why is regular fireplace inspection important? Regular inspections help prevent fire hazards, improve efficiency, and extend the lifespan of the fireplace system.
